ABS profile material and nylon material

ABS engineering plastics PC+ABS (engineering plastics alloy), named PC+ABS, is because the impact of excellent weatherability, heat resistance and dimensional stability of this material is PC resin, with excellent processability of ABS resin. According to the story, ABS is mainly used in engineering plastics and thin products with complex shapes, can keep its excellent performance, and maintain a plastic molding and composed of ester material.

ABS engineering plastics is one of the five synthetic plastic, the largest application areas are automotive, electronic and electrical appliances and building materials. ABS engineering plastics with excellent comprehensive performance, excellent impact strength, good dimensional stability, electrical properties, wear resistance, chemical resistance, dyeing, molding and machining better. In addition to the advantages above, ABS engineering plastics also has some disadvantages, such as the ABS engineering plastics with low heat distortion temperature, combustible, poor weather resistance etc..

Nylon characteristics: nylon with excellent mechanical properties, tensile strength, compressive strength and wear resistance. The impact strength is significantly higher than ordinary plastic, wherein PA6 is better. As the material of mechanical parts with good silencing effect and self lubrication performance. Nylon alkali resistance, weak acid, but strong acid and oxidant can corrode nylon. Nylon itself non-toxic tasteless non rotten. The strong water absorption, high shrinkage rate, often due to water absorption caused by change in size. Its stability is poor, the general can only be used between 80 - 100 DEG C. Nylon defects easy to absorb water, poor fastness. Design technical requirements more stringent processing requirements: general should be low mold temperature, low temperature, high pressure injection forming conditions.
